It's been four years since Miranda Lambert began holding her annual Cause for Paws benefit, to raise money for animal shelters and the Humane Society of East Texas. This year's event, which included performances by Josh Kelley and Stoney LaRue, raked in almost $300,000 for the worthwhile cause, bringing the grand total to nearly $600,000 since the program's inception. The huge increase of money earned is thanks in part to the biggest crowd turnout in the event's history.

"Going from 1,000 to over 7,000 in attendance was quite the feat, and we are more than thrilled with the outcome!" Miranda writes her website of the April 30 event. "It's a moving experience to see all of the support for a cause that is so close to my heart. I am thankful to my fans and everyone who came to be part of this day and help these animals."

While Miranda may be focused on her May 14 wedding to Blake Shelton, her mind is always on her non-profit MuttNation Foundation, which supports no-kill animal shelters. "I've been able to really be involved with animal shelters, in particular, because that's something really close to my heart," she reiterates on MuttNation's website. "Cause for the Paws is a benefit I do for the Humane Society of East Texas, because I got my dog there."

Her dog, a small white long-haired terrier named Delilah, is the songbird's constant companion. "Delilah feeds my soul when I'm on the road. She is with me every second," explains the singer. "She doesn't care about Miranda Lambert, she cares about her mom, and that's one thing that keeps you grounded, is having somebody that loves you unconditionally."
